- Q: What does the process of concrete strip and seal involve?
- A: Concrete strip and seal is a process that involves removing the existing coating or sealant from the concrete floor and then resealing it. Over time, concrete floors can become dull and lose their lustrous appearance, giving them an aged and unattractive look. By performing a strip and seal procedure, the old coating is stripped off, and a new sealant is applied, bringing back the beautiful and glossy appearance of the polished concrete. This process not only restores the aesthetic appeal of the floor but also eliminates the need for costly floor replacement. By opting for concrete strip and seal, you can revitalize your concrete floors and give them a fresh, new look without the expense of installing new flooring.
- Q: What are the reasons for considering the sealing of concrete surfaces?
- A: Sealing concrete surfaces is essential due to various factors that can cause deterioration and a decline in their appearance. Concrete is exposed to traffic, UV rays, moisture, rain, chemicals, and impurities like oil, gas, grease, acids, and salt, which can lead to common issues such as cracking, pitting, scaling, spalling, delamination, dusting, discoloration, efflorescence, and salt damage. By applying a concrete sealer, you can protect the surface and enjoy numerous maintenance benefits. - Q: What is the recommended frequency for sealing polished concrete floors?
- A: The recommended frequency for sealing polished concrete floors depends on factors such as the type of sealer used and the amount of foot traffic the floors are exposed to. Australia's Deepshield™ range of deep impregnating water-based sealers, for instance, offers long-term benefits, with Deepshield™ Gold providing protection for up to 15 years. On the other hand, topical sealers typically have a lifespan of around 3 years. However, it is important to note that high foot traffic or severe weather conditions, especially for outdoor concrete, can potentially shorten the lifespan of the sealer. Additionally, the condition of the surface plays a role in determining when resealing is necessary. If you notice patchy areas or the floors are staining easily, it may be a sign that resealing is needed. - Q: What is the estimated drying time for concrete sealer?
- A: Concrete sealers typically have a relatively quick drying time, and they are often touch-dry within approximately 4 hours. This applies to both penetrating sealers and topical sealers. Penetrating sealers usually reach full curing within 24 hours, while topical sealers may take up to 48 hours to fully dry. It is important to allow sufficient time for the sealer to dry and cure properly before subjecting the concrete surface to heavy use or exposure to water. By following the recommended drying times, you can ensure the effectiveness and longevity of the concrete sealer.
